Unlike some people I don’t really drink many spirits and when I do it’s usually vodka based. Over the years I have played with making various flavoured vodkas the best so far being plum and raspberry and the worst being a particularly stringent chilli.
This year as everyone in the office seems to be on a Curly Wurly binge I decided to try and make a Curly Wurly vodka for Christmas. So, one lunch time we went to Sainsbury’s and I bought a bottle of cheap vodka (well vodkat – whatever that is) and a pack of 5 Curly Wurlys.
When we got back I cut the Curly Wurlys into pieces, put them into the bottle of vodkat and then left it for a good 3-4 weeks to dissolve – niiiice.
The result is something that smells like Baileys and looks like vomit, but with a bit of straining I’m sure we’ll have a knockout product to consume… more on this once I’ve found some filter papers!
